I had never had the opportunity to choose a thermostat before, and had no idea that there were so many different kinds. However, choosing the thermostat for us wasn’t as hard as I thought it would be. We decided we didn’t care for a SMART thermostat, which left us with digital thermostats or dial thermostats. Digital thermostats are easy to program and simple to see from across the room, so we opted for that one! Dial thermostats are a bit too old school for me, and I was nervous that just walking by and brushing up against the dial would completely change the temperature without anyone realizing.
